﻿body{padding:0px 0px 0px 0px;margin:0px 0px 0px 0px;background-color:#f0efdd;}
h3{padding-top:15px;padding-bottom:5px;color:#b41617;}
.globalOtherText{font-family:Tahoma;font-size:11px;}
.logo{background-image:url('../images/frontend/logo.png');background-repeat:no-repeat;background-position:left;width:250px;height:75px;cursor:pointer;}
.header_back_logo{background-color:#e4e4ca;}
.header_links{font-family:Tahoma;font-size:11px;color:#313131;}
.compare_prices{font-family:Tahoma;font-size:11px;color:#FF0000;text-decoration:underline;}
.btn_general{background-image:url('../images/frontend/button.jpg');background-repeat:no-repeat;font-family:Tahoma;font-size:11px;color:#696969;text-align:center;}
.tblSMsInner{border-left-width:1px;border-left-style:solid;border-left-color:#8c8c5d;border-top-width:1px;border-top-style:solid;border-top-color:#8c8c5d;height:53px;width:100px;}
.tblSMsInner_right{border-right-width:1px;border-right-style:solid;border-right-color:#8c8c5d;}
.tdSMSelected{background-color:#adad7d;}
.selected_smFont{background-color:#adad7d;font-family:Tahoma;font-size:11px;color:White;width:100px;height:50%;}
.selected_sm{background-color:#adad7d;background-position:center;background-repeat:no-repeat;font-family:Tahoma;font-size:11px;color:White;width:100px;height:50%;vertical-align:middle;}
.imgEuro{background-image:url('../images/frontend/euro-sign.png');background-position:right;background-repeat:no-repeat;width:32px;background-color:#adad7d;}
.imgCart{background-image:url('../images/frontend/shopcart.jpg');background-position:right;background-repeat:no-repeat;width:32px;height:29px;}
.unSelected_smFont{background-color:White;font-family:Tahoma;font-size:11px;color:#3b5c25;height:50%;width:100px;}
.unSelected_sm{background-color:White;background-position:center;background-repeat:no-repeat;font-family:Tahoma;font-size:11px;color:#3b5c25;width:100px;height:50%;vertical-align:middle;}
.tblRepeats {float: left;text-align: left;padding: 0px;vertical-align: bottom;margin-left: 0px;margin-bottom: 0px;margin-top: 5px;width:100px;}
.pricesPesSM{font-family:Tahoma;font-size:11px;font-weight:bold;color:#3b5c25;text-align:center;}
.trHeaderDown{background-color:#bdbd88;height:50px;}
.header_links_big{font-family:Tahoma;font-size:12px;font-weight:bold;color:#f1f5d4;}
.header_big_price{font-family:Tahoma;font-size:22px;font-weight:bold;color:#f1f5d4;}
.imgPrint{background-image:url('../images/frontend/print.jpg');background-position:right;background-repeat:no-repeat;width:40px;height:29px;}
.imgContinueShopping{background-image:url('../images/frontend/continues-shopping.jpg');background-position:right;background-repeat:no-repeat;width:32px;height:32px;}
.header_underline{background-color:#c2392f;background-repeat:repeat-x;border-top-style:solid;border-top-color:White;border-top-width:1px;}
.footer_underline{background-color:#c2392f;background-repeat:repeat-x;border-bottom-style:solid;border-bottom-color:White;border-bottom-width:1px;}
.txtSearch{background-color:#f8fae4;border-style:solid;border-width:1px;border-color:Black;color:#a5a59b;font-size:11px;padding: 3px 20px 3px 3px;}
.left_repeat{background-image:url('../images/frontend/design/shad_left.jpg');background-position:right;background-repeat:repeat-y;}
.right_repeat{background-image:url('../images/frontend/design/shad_right.jpg');background-position:left;background-repeat:repeat-y;}
.bottom_repeat{background-image:url('../images/frontend/design/shad_bottom.jpg');background-position:top;background-repeat:repeat-x;height:25px;text-align:right;vertical-align:middle;}
.footer_text{font-family:Tahoma;font-size:11px;color:#545a0c;}
.insideTable{background-color:White;padding: 0px 10px 10px 10px;}
.root_categories{font-family:Tahoma;font-size:11px;color:#313131;}
.root_categories_tbl{background-color:#f8f8f0;margin: 0px 0px 0px 0px;padding: 0px 4px 4px 4px;width:89px;height:72px;border-bottom:solid 1px #d7dbc1;}
.root_categories_right_line{border-right-style:solid;border-right-width:1px;border-right-color:#d7dbc1;}
.sub_cateogries{background-color:#efefde;border-bottom: solid 1px #d7dbc1;padding:7px 7px 7px 7px;}
.tbl_sub_categories_footer{margin-top:15px;margin-bottom:15px;padding:7px 7px 7px 7px;}
.sub_cateogries_txt_selected{background-color:#b41617;font-family:Tahoma;font-size:11px;color:White;padding:4px 7px 4px 7px;}
.noResultsNot{font-family:Tahoma;font-size:14px;color:#b41617;}
.tblGlobalHeader{font-family:Tahoma;font-size:12px;color:#b41617;font-weight:bold;text-align:center;}
.sub_cateogries_txt{font-family:Tahoma;font-size:11px;color:#313131;padding:4px 7px 4px 7px;}
.root_category_selected{background-color:#efefde;border-bottom-color:#efefde;}
.selected_category_label{font-family:Trebuchet MS;font-size:22px;color:#b41617;margin-left:15px;}
.selected_category_label_small{font-family:Trebuchet MS;font-size:18px;color:#b41617;margin-left:15px;}
.selected_category_label_line{border-bottom: dashed 1px #adac9e;padding-top:5px;padding-bottom:5px;}
.products_tbl{background-color:#efefde;border-top: solid 1px #adac9e;border-bottom: solid 2px #adac9e;height:110px;width:162px;padding: 9px 0px 0px 0px;}
.products_tbl_selected{background-color:#f9f7be;}
.products_tbl_right_line{border-right: dashed 1px #adac9e;}
.product_tbl_price{font-family:Tahoma;font-size:13px;font-weight:bold;text-align:center;color:#313131;}
.product_tbl_weight{font-family:Tahoma;font-size:10px;font-weight:normal;text-align:center;color:#313131;}
.product_tooltip_price{font-family:Tahoma;font-size:13px;font-weight:bold;text-align:center;color:White;}
.product_tooltip_date{font-family:Tahoma;font-size:10px;text-align:center;color:White;}
.product_tbl_name{font-family:Tahoma;font-size:13px;text-align:center;color:#313131;}
.products_tbl_img{padding-top:20px;width:160px;height:200px;}
.product_button_middle_unsel{background-image:url('../images/frontend/add_button/prosthiki_middle_unselected.jpg');background-repeat:repeat-x;background-position:bottom;width:84px;height:15px;text-align:center;}
.product_button_middle_unsel_text{font-family:Tahoma;font-size:10px;font-weight:bold;text-align:center;color:#656565;}
.product_button_left_unsel{background-image:url('../images/frontend/add_button/prosthiki_left_unselected.jpg');background-repeat:no-repeat;background-position:bottom;width:9px;}
.product_button_right_unsel{background-image:url('../images/frontend/add_button/prosthiki_right_unselected.jpg');background-repeat:no-repeat;background-position:bottom;width:9px;}
.tbl_products_repeater{float:left;width:162px;}
.product_button_middle_sel{background-image:url('../images/frontend/add_button/prosthiki_middle_selected.jpg');background-repeat:repeat-x;background-position:bottom;text-align:center;width:84px;height:15px;}
.product_button_middle_sel_text{font-family:Tahoma;font-size:10px;font-weight:bold;color:#656565;}
.product_button_left_sel{background-image:url('../images/frontend/add_button/prosthiki_left_selected.jpg');background-repeat:no-repeat;background-position:bottom;text-align:center;width:20px;}
.product_button_left_right_sel_text{font-family:Tahoma;font-size:14px;font-weight:bold;text-align:center;color:#656565;text-decoration:none;}
.product_button_right_sel{background-image:url('../images/frontend/add_button/prosthiki_right_selected.jpg');background-repeat:no-repeat;background-position:bottom;font-family:Tahoma;font-size:14px;font-weight:bold;text-align:center;color:#656565;width:20px;}
.footer_tbl{font-family:Tahoma;font-size:11px;text-align:center;color:#545a0c;background-color:#f0efdd;height:50px;}
.footer_links{font-family:Tahoma;font-size:11px;color:#545a0c;}
.selectedProductsTbl{border:solid 1px #6a6a6a;background-color:#dadaba;margin-bottom:7px;}
.selectedProductsTblInner{border:solid 1px white;padding:0px 4px 0px 4px;}
.divFollow{position:fixed;z-index:1;left:0px;top:0px;width:100%;height:100px;filter:alpha(opacity=90);-moz-opacity:0.90;float:left;}
.txtWhiteBase{background-color:White;border-style:solid;border-width:1px;border-color:#bababa;color:Black;font-size:11px;padding: 3px 5px 3px 3px;}
.txtContact{width:150px;}
.lstDP{width:160px;}
.frmLabels{font-family:Tahoma;font-size:11px;color:Black;}
.frmNotification{font-family:Tahoma;font-size:10px;color:#c4443b;}
.roundedH1{background-image:url('../images/frontend/design/rounded1.png');background-repeat:no-repeat;background-position:top;background-color:White;height:6px;}
.roundedH2{background-image:url('../images/frontend/design/rounded2.png');background-color:White;background-repeat:no-repeat;background-position:top;}
.roundedFooter{background-image:url('../images/frontend/design/rounded_b.jpg');background-color:White;background-repeat:no-repeat;background-position:bottom;height:40px;}
.roundedH2Trans{background-color:Transparent;}
.roundedH2Height{height:15px;}
.tblCostSM{border:solid 1px #8c8c5d;border-top-style:none;}
.lblNotification{font-family:Tahoma;font-size:9px;color:#c4443b;}
.lblNewsLettersTitle{font-family:Arial;font-size:10px;color:#8C8C5D;}
.tblGeneralSolid{border:solid 1px black;}
